[Enhancing Humans] Neuralink just implanted a chip in a paralyzed person to help them control their environment with their minds (e.g. a PC or wheelchair). In his book Life 3.0, Max Tegmark, an MIT professor, describes enhancing our bodies as moving humans from Life 2.0 closer to Life 3.0, where we don't just evolve our software (mind) as we age, but also our hardware (bodies). One day there could maybe be a hearing aid or implant, powered by Tomato.ai, which helps people hear anyone in their preferred accent :)

Top 5 surprising (non AI related) challenges our former team faced launching voice virtual agents for large enterprises, including enterprises with >100M calls a year.

(1) often the bottleneck to launching a dynamic voice bot experience was an API was missing with the critical data needed; other times the API existed, but the latency was too high to support a voice experience

(2) changing caller habits can be difficult; often they insist on speaking to a human agent, not giving the voice bot a chance; other times they are used to touchstone or keyword based experiences and don’t dare to engage the voice bot in a more verbose way

(3) sometimes internal politics at the enterprise made it difficult to launch the highest impact use cases in a timely manner; sometimes because of teams resisting change, advocating for legacy systems; other times because each team would argue for their use cases

(4) in other instances security requirements were higher for popular but more sensitive use cases (eg payments required PCI compliance), delaying launching those use cases

(5) sometimes there were ongoing debates as to which integrator(s) would assist with the bot deployment, which would slow down the work
